Същност и предназначение

Slides:



Advertisements
Сходни презентации
УНИВЕРСИТЕТ ЗА НАЦИОНАЛНО И СВЕТОВНО СТОПАНСТВО
Advertisements

Бази от данни и СУБД Основни понятия.
КУРСОВА РАБОТА по Информатика Задание 1 „Университетска библиотека”
Съдържание: 1.Създаване на база от данни „Курсови задачи” ,съдържаща информация за възложените задания на студентите. 2.Създаване на следните таблици:
Създаване на таблици.
Създаване на таблици.
Бази от данни и СУБД Основни понятия.
За създаване на база данни „ремонт на автомобили“
Създаване на формуляри
Изготвили: Мириян Белянова, Фак. № Сани Христова, Фак. №
ПАРОЛИ.
Нека припомним: Какво е предназначението на програмата Excel?
Бази от данни Въведение
Начини за въвеждане на данни в СУБД
Отчети.
MS Access – същност, предназначение, стартиране на екрана и приключване на работа с нея. Проектиране и създаване на нова база данни.
Създаване на база от данни
Същност на електронните таблици
Създаване на циркулярни документи
Препис на презентация:

Същност и предназначение БАЗИ ДАННИ (БД) Същност и предназначение

Увод - примери за БД Библиотеки Училища Здравна каса Лични лекари Видеотеки Магазини( включително и по Internet) Складове Граждански регистър

1. Същност и предназначение База данни/БД/- Съвкупност от данни, структурирани (т. е. организирани, подредени) по начин, позволяващ лесното и бързо извличане на информация Програмите за създаване и управление на БД се нарича – СУБД /Система за Управление на База Данни/ Към Обобщение

2. Релационни БД Идея за РБД - 1969 г. Тед Код от IBM Данните се съхраняват в таблици, които са свързани помежду си чрез релации - специално дефинирани връзки /отношения/ Изграждането и обслужването е лесно и достъпно и без да се познават езици за програмиране Към Обобщение

4. Релационен модел БД - елементи 4. Релационен модел БД - елементи а) Данните се помнят в таблици с уникално име полета - всяка колона Всяко поле има ИМЕ записи - всеки ред Всяка колона от таблицата се нарича поле. То съдържа данни от един и същи тип - низове,числа, дати и др. Всеки ред от таблицата се нарича запис. Към Обобщение

В него не може да има 2 еднакви стойности. Всеки запис е уникален. б) Първичен ключ - поле, което определя еднозначно записа. В него не може да има 2 еднакви стойности. Всеки запис е уникален. Първичен ключ Към Обобщение

в) Групов ключ - ключ, съставен от 2 и повече полета. В него не може да има 2 еднакви стойности. Всеки запис е уникален. Групов ключ Двете ЕГН-та са еднакви, но номерата на касетите са различни – следователно записите са различни Към Обобщение

5. Видове релации (връзки) За да създадем релация между 2 таблици - те трябва да имат общо/еднакво/ поле! а) връзка 1:1 - едно към едно - виж примери б) връзка 1:n - едно към много - виж примери в) връзка m:n - много към много - виж примери

Връзки от тип 1:1 на един запис от едната таблица отговаря един запис от другата 1 отдел - 1 началник 1 училище - 1 директор 1 клас - 1 класен ръководител Към Обобщение

Връзки от тип 1:n - едно към много на един запис от едната таблица отговарят много записи от другата 1 жанр - много филми 1 отдел - много служители 1 училище - много ученици Към Обобщение

Връзки от тип m:n много към много на един запис от едната таблица отговарят много записи от другата и обратно - например един клиент взема много касети, една касета се взема от много клиенти Връзки от тип много към много не се поддържат от СУБД. Те трябва да се разбият на 2 връзки 1:n чрез добавяне на нова таблица Касета Вземане Клиент 1:m n:1 Към Обобщение

Обобщение БД е …, СУБД е … ако не си разбрал БД е …, СУБД е … ако не си разбрал Релация е … ако не си разбрал В РБД данните се съхраняват в … ако не си разбрал Поле е …, запис е … ако не си разбрал Първичен ключ е … ако не си разбрал групов ключ е … ако не си разбрал При връзка 1:1 на 1 запис … ако не си разбрал При връзка 1:n на 1 запис … ако не си разбрал При връзка m:n на 1 запис … ако не си разбрал

ДОВИЖДАНЕ! До следващия час :) ДОВИЖДАНЕ! До следващия час :)